Like commas and parentheses, em dashes set off extra information, such as examples, explanatory or descriptive. The em dash (—) can function like a comma, a colon, or parenthesis. The longer em dash (—) is used to separate extra information or mark a break in a sentence. A dash (—) is a punctuation mark used to set off an idea within a sentence and may be used alone or in pairs.
